Polish mini prefabricated homes approximately 60 m² for seniors
Polish mini prefabricated homes approximately 60 m² for seniors are specifically engineered to accommodate the physical changes that come with age. A footprint of sixty square meters is often considered the ideal size for solo residents or couples, providing enough space for a full kitchen, a spacious living area, a master bedroom, and a guest room or hobby space. Architects focusing on this demographic prioritize barrier-free designs. This includes wider hallways to accommodate mobility aids, lever-style door handles instead of knobs, and the elimination of stairs or high thresholds. In the Polish climate, these structures often utilize advanced timber-frame or steel-frame technology, ensuring that the interior remains warm during harsh winters while maintaining breathability. The integration of large windows is another common feature, maximizing natural light which is essential for mental well-being and reducing the reliance on artificial lighting during the day.
Affordable prefabricated homes for independent seniors in Poland
Affordable prefabricated homes for independent seniors in Poland have become a viable alternative to traditional apartments or assisted living facilities. The affordability stems from the industrialized nature of the build process. By constructing the majority of the home in a factory, manufacturers can minimize waste, reduce labor hours, and avoid delays caused by weather conditions. This predictability translates to lower overall costs for the consumer. Furthermore, the speed of assembly is a major financial advantage. While a traditional brick-and-mortar house in Poland might take over a year to complete, a modular home can be ready for occupancy in a matter of months. This allows retirees to liquidate their previous assets and move into their new residence quickly, reducing the period of double-carrying costs or temporary rental expenses. Many Polish providers offer turnkey packages, which include everything from the foundation to the final interior finishes, providing a clear and fixed price point from the outset.

Small prefabricated homes 60 m2 for retirees
Small prefabricated homes 60 m2 for retirees emphasize efficiency and low maintenance. As individuals reach retirement age, the desire to spend weekends on intensive yard work or house repairs often diminishes. These homes are frequently clad in durable materials such as fiber cement, treated wood, or high-grade metal panels that require minimal upkeep. Internally, the use of high-efficiency heat pumps and mechanical ventilation with heat recovery systems ensures that utility bills remain low and predictable. This is particularly important for those living on a fixed pension. The sixty-square-meter layout encourages a decluttered lifestyle, focusing on quality over quantity. Many of these designs also incorporate smart home technology, allowing residents to control heating, lighting, and security systems via simple interfaces, which adds an extra layer of safety and convenience for independent living. This technological integration ensures that help can be summoned easily if needed, providing peace of mind for both the residents and their families.
